下面是ApacheSparkUI的屏幕截图,显示了阶段0的进度。在“任务”列下,进度条有深蓝色和浅蓝色部分。深蓝色部分对应的是已经成功完成的任务数【下面截图中的1075/3200】。进度条的浅蓝色部分表示什么?谢谢! 最佳答案 条形的总大小表示给定阶段的任务数量深蓝色部分代表已经完成的任务条形的浅蓝色部分代表当前正在运行的任务 关于user-interface-任务进度条的SparkUI浅蓝色部分表示什么?,我们在StackOverflow上找到一个类似的问题:
我有许多项目的功能依赖于$_SERVER['REMOTE_ADDR]、$_SERVER['HTTP_X_FORWARDED_FOR']和$_SERVER提供的IP地址['CLIENT_IP']。IPV4地址很容易匹配,因为我们总是以相同的格式接收它们:4个不带前导0的整数,由点.分隔。而IPV6地址可以压缩。例如:FF01:0:0:0:0:0:0:101->FF01::101我一直在研究这个问题,但没有找到任何相关的东西,所以我想问问你的经验。$_SERVER['REMOTE_ADDR]使用标准吗?假设它总是以压缩或未压缩的形式接收是否安全?或者我应该在尝试测试它们之前压缩所有IPV6
我有一个功能可以修剪图像周围的白色区域,效果类似于if(imagecolorat($img,$x,$top)!=0xFFFFFF){//setswherethetoppartoftheimageistrimmed}问题是有些图像偶尔会出现杂散像素,该像素非常接近白色以至于难以察觉,但会搞砸裁剪,因为它不完全是0xFFFFFF,而是0xFFFEFF之类的。我怎样才能重写上面的语句,以便它对那些接近白色的图像进行评估,比如低至0xFDFDFD,显然没有测试任何可能的值。 最佳答案 $color=imagecolorat($img,$x,
很难说出这里要问什么。这个问题模棱两可、含糊不清、不完整、过于宽泛或夸夸其谈,无法以目前的形式得到合理的回答。如需帮助澄清此问题以便重新打开,visitthehelpcenter.关闭9年前。PHPdate("I")返回0或1,具体取决于当前日期是否采用夏令时。但是,我需要这个确切的函数来为future或过去的指定日期和时间返回0或1。有什么想法可以实现吗?
我正在编写我的第一个真正的PHP网站,并且想知道如何使我的代码对我自己更具可读性。我使用的引用书是PHPandMySQLWebDevelopment4thed。前面提到的书给出了三种分离逻辑和内容的方法:包含文件函数或类API模板系统我还没有选择其中任何一个,因为围绕这些概念思考需要一些时间。但是,我的代码已经成为前两者的某种混合体,因为我只是在此处复制粘贴并随时进行修改。在展示方面,我的所有页面都有这些通用元素:页眉、顶部导航、侧边栏导航、内容、右侧边栏和页脚。书中基于函数的示例表明我可以使用这些显示函数来处理所有演示示例。所以,我的页面代码将是这样的:display_header(
我经常使用PHP,每当我在某个论坛上看到“讨厌PHP”的帖子,甚至在这里看到流行的PHP相关讨论时,我通常会看到类似以下内容的内容:PHPistoomessy/sloppy/crappy,becauseyouhaveatangledwebofpresentationandlogic.然后我看到PHP-Defenders对上述某些版本的回复说这不一定是真的。我开始思考“这怎么可能……?”和“什么才算混合了表达和逻辑?”我想不通,所以现在我来了。以下哪项是最佳做法?还是有我不知道的更好的方法?Theresultisalie.';}?>或者我知道上面的例子看起来没什么大不了的,但是在浏览了我
如何从其字符串/规范表示中获取uuid的16字节二进制形式:例如:1968ec4a-2a73-11df-9aca-00012e27a270干杯,/马辛 最佳答案 $bin=pack("h*",str_replace('-','',$guid));pack 关于php-php中规范uuid表示的16字节二进制形式,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/2484267/
这个问题在这里已经有了答案:PHP:Replaceumlautswithclosest7-bitASCIIequivalentinanUTF-8string(7个答案)关闭9年前。我正在寻找一种方法或者可能是一个转换表,它知道如何将变音符号和特殊字符转换为最可能的ascii表示形式。例子:Ärger=aergerBôhme=bohmeSøren=soerenpjérà=pjera有人知道吗?更新:除了公认的答案外,我还找到了PECLNormalizer非常有趣,虽然我不能使用它,因为服务器没有它并且没有为我更改。也请查看thisQuestion如果此处的答案对您的帮助不够。
以下哪项是为phpDocumentor记录此方法的返回类型的正确方法?方法一:/***@returnarrayFooarray.*/publicfunctionfoo(){returnarray(1,2,3);}方法二:/***@returninteger[]Fooarray.*/publicfunctionfoo(){returnarray(1,2,3);}此外,这两种方法对IDE有什么影响吗?编辑:看来PhpStorm和Netbeans7.1+IDE都支持第二种方法。 最佳答案 这两种方法在技术上都是正确的,但这种方法被认为“更
假设我有一个这样的匿名PHP函数:是否可以获得匿名函数$l的字符串表示,即包含函数体的字符串?我尝试了一些事情:echo$l;PHPCatchablefatalerror:ObjectofclassClosurecouldnotbeconvertedtostringvar_dump($l);classClosure#1(0){}echo$l->__toString();:调用未定义的方法Closure::__toString()get_class_methods($l)返回array('bind','bindTo'),因此似乎不存在未记录的方法$r=newReflectionClass